How much do issa certified personal trainer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 7, 2026, the average hourly pay for issa certified personal trainer in Bothell, WA is $28.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$20.43 and $33.85 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an ISSA Certified Personal Trainer?

An ISSA Certified Personal Trainer is a fitness professional who has earned certification from the International Sports Sciences Association (ISSA). This certification demonstrates that the trainer has completed coursework and passed exams covering exercise science, program design, client assessment, and nutrition. ISSA trainers are qualified to create personalized fitness plans, guide clients safely through workouts, and help them achieve their health and wellness goals. The ISSA certification is widely recognized and respected in the fitness industry.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an ISSA Certified Personal Trainer, and why are they important?

To thrive as an ISSA Certified Personal Trainer, you need a solid understanding of exercise science, program design, and anatomy, supported by an ISSA CPT certification. Familiarity with fitness assessment tools, body composition analyzers, and client management software is also important. Exceptional interpersonal skills, motivation, and the ability to educate and inspire clients help trainers build trust and drive results. These skills ensure safe, effective training programs and foster client retention and success in a competitive fitness industry.

What are some typical challenges faced by ISSA Certified Personal Trainers when working with clients, and how can they be managed?

ISSA Certified Personal Trainers often encounter challenges such as client motivation, adherence to fitness plans, and varying levels of physical ability. Building strong communication skills and creating personalized, realistic fitness programs can help address these issues. Trainers should also regularly track progress, celebrate client milestones, and adapt plans as needed to keep clients engaged. Collaborating with other health professionals, like nutritionists or physical therapists, can further enhance client outcomes and support a holistic approach to fitness.

Can you get a job with an Issa Certified Personal Trainer certification?

An Issa Certified Personal Trainer certification qualifies individuals to work as personal trainers in gyms, fitness centers, or independently. Employers typically require certification, relevant experience, and good communication skills. Having this certification can improve job prospects in the fitness industry.
